The viscosity of an oil is measured by its resistance to flow. There are two numbers that define the viscosity of an oil. The first number ends with the letter 'W', which stands for Winter. This measurement is related to how an oil flows when it is cold, such as at engine start-up. For example, a 10W-30 motor oil means the viscosity is at 10W when the engine is cold and 30 when the engine is hot. Low viscosities are good for cold temperatures. Oil naturally “thickens” with cold, but a low viscosity, thinner motor oil flows more easily and moves quickly. The ISO viscosity classification uses mm2/s (cSt) units and relates to viscosity at 40oC. It consists of a series of 18 2viscosity brackets between 1.98 mm /s and 1650 mm2/s, each of which is defined by a number. The numbers indicate to the nearest whole number, the mid points of their corresponding brackets. A viscometer is used to determine the viscosity of engine oil. Higher viscosity numbers indicate thicker oils because they take longer to flow through the viscometer when tested. It is rare that an oil will fall into one viscosity range, so centistokes (cSt) are taken into account, which more accurately show oil viscosity. Oil viscosity.
